This has been corrected in CVS.
To grab a complete update of all fixes:
1) Check to see if you have cvs installed: 'cvs --help'.
1a) If not, install a copy of cvs-cli from your favorite
distro.
2) Then just type:
'cd <your phpgroupware dir>; cvs update -dP'.
You can do step 2 as many times in a day as you wish, and
will always get the most current bug fixes.

Hello,
I have a question regarding the calendars. Currently
we have set up calendars for about 30 sales people. I
have two receptionists who job it is to schedule
appoinments for the sale people. I have given the
receptionists authority to update all of the sales
calendars.
When a call comes in, they select the appropriate
sales person from the drop down list and looks for an
available time. She then submits the appiontment and
all works fine.
On our old calendar system, when someone set up an
appointment on another persons calendar an email
message was sent to that person showing him the
content of the calendar appointment. Does
PHPGroupware have a similar feature.
I have tried checking "Send/Receive updates via EMail"
in the calendar preferences, but nothing happens. Is
there a way for the system to send a POP3 email in
this circumstance?
